Назад | Перейти на главную страницу

Нужна помощь в создании сервера из персонального ПК для небольшого проекта

В ближайшем будущем у меня есть проект по разработке программного обеспечения, над которым будут работать несколько студентов. Я хотел бы разместить базу данных и, возможно, сервер управления версиями на моем локальном ПК в надежде, что другие одноклассники смогут получить всю информацию. Я искал подрывную деятельность для программного обеспечения контроля версий. У меня сейчас sql server 2008 r2. Как мне добраться туда, где я / другие пользователи могут получить доступ к базе данных на моем компьютере, не находясь в моей сети? Любая информация будет БОЛЬШОЙ

В принципе:

  1. Настройте маршрутизатор вашего интернет-провайдера на переадресацию портов для вашей базы данных и порты управления версиями на ваш компьютер.
  2. Получите статический IP-адрес или используйте DynamicDNS для домашнего подключения к Интернету, чтобы вы могли сообщить своим однокурсникам, как добраться до вашего ПК.
  3. Защитите свой персональный компьютер до чертиков, потому что вы открыли его для Интернета.

Если у вас вообще есть какие-либо ресурсы, я настоятельно рекомендую настроить этот сервер отдельно от вашего персонального ПК - если возможно, используйте какую-то услугу хостинга за пределами вашей домашней сети, как предложил Джо Интернет в комментариях выше. Вы узнаете много нового о том, как все это делается в реальном мире, и не будете открывать дыру в ваших личных системах.